Re: Shotgun optic thoughts
I'm running a Holosun 503R on my 1301. Dot, ring, or doughnut of death. Makes for easy ranging for my loads to keep acceptable patterning on target, and the dot is zero'd for slugs.

Re: Shotgun optic thoughts
I have a 510 on my Scorpion. It's tall, much much taller than what will work with a cheeckweld for my beretta. It's like running an aimpoint on a lower 1/3 on a rail on top of the receiver for my gun.Morne wrote:Why not the 510/512/515?
It was also about $100 cheaper.

Re: Shotgun optic thoughts
You're looking at the dimensions for both including the mounts (Intregal on the 510). Lower 1/3 mounts are typically 1.57 inches tall, so subtract that from the 503 for the measurement of the optic itself.Morne wrote:Wait - their website shows the 510 being lower than the 503.
Unbolt the 503C from the included riser and it is the same size as an Aimpoint Micro (like the T-1, H-1, etc. series).
